Join the San Marcos Cinema Club and other community members on Tuesday, August 30 for an exciting, fun, community event at the blank lot of 214 E. Hutchison. 


We’ll engage in discussions and interactive build events to help think through the sorts of development the City should be encouraged to pursue. We’ll be screening the documentary The Human Scale as a continuation of the conversation of how we as a community best shepherd our historical assets, develop wisely in the present and plan for the future.

This two part opportunity meets first at the LBJ Museum at 5:30 and then at 214 E. Hutchison lot at 6:30.
